Durante a 2ª Grande Guerra Lisboa transformou-se num verdadeiro “Ninho de Espiões” e as referências constantes a Lisboa no filme Casablanca são disso um bom exemplo. Em Lisboa, tanto os Aliados como o Eixo mantinham impressionantes serviços diplomáticos: era provavelmente o único local na Europa onde ambos os lados se encontravam em total igualdade de circunstâncias e tiravam pleno partido da situação.
